Introduction
The command rm -rf /
is perhaps the most dreaded sequence of characters in a system administrator’s vocabulary. On FreeBSD, this command can potentially wipe out your entire file system in seconds, deleting critical system files, user data, and rendering your system completely unbootable. This article provides a comprehensive, step-by-step guide to potential recovery methods and prevention strategies for this catastrophic scenario.
Understanding the Damage
When you execute rm -rf /
, you’re essentially instructing the system to recursively and forcefully delete every single file and directory from the root of the file system. This includes:
- System binaries
- Configuration files
- User home directories
- Mounted file systems
- Critical system libraries
The potential consequences are devastating:
- Complete loss of operating system functionality
- Deletion of all user data
- Potential hardware-level complications
- Loss of installed applications and configurations
Immediate Steps After the Accidental Deletion
1. Stop Everything Immediately
The moment you realize you’ve executed rm -rf /
, take these critical actions:
- Immediately stop any further system operations
- Do not reboot the system
- Do not attempt to write any new data to the disk
- Disconnect from any network to prevent potential data overwriting
2. Assess the Extent of Damage
Before attempting recovery, you need to understand what exactly was deleted:
- Which partitions were affected?
- Were there any separate
/home
or/usr/local
partitions? - Was the deletion complete or partial?
Recovery Methods
Method 1: Restore from Backup
Prerequisites
- Existing full system backup
- Bootable FreeBSD installation media
- Backup storage device (external hard drive, network storage)
Recovery Steps
- Boot from FreeBSD installation media
- Mount your backup storage
- Use
dump
andrestore
utilities to recover files - Reinstall base system from backup
- Restore user data and configurations
Backup Utility Commands
# Restore entire filesystem from backup
restore -rf /path/to/backup/dump/file

Method 3: ZFS Snapshot Recovery
If you’re using ZFS (recommended for FreeBSD), you have a significant advantage:
ZFS Snapshot Benefits
- Automatic periodic snapshots
- Ability to roll back to previous system state
- Minimal data loss potential
Recovery Commands
# List available snapshots
zfs list -t snapshot
# Rollback to previous snapshot
zfs rollback pool/filesystem@snapshot-name
Prevention Strategies
1. Comprehensive Backup Systems
- Implement regular, automated backups
- Use multiple backup methods:
- Local backups
- Cloud storage
- Offsite backups
- Utilize ZFS snapshots
- Implement RAID configurations
2. System Protection Mechanisms
- Use
rm
aliases with safety checks - Implement confirmation prompts
- Restrict root access
- Use sudo with careful configuration
Example Protective Alias
# Add to .bashrc or .shrc
alias rm='rm -i' # Interactive mode with confirmation
3. Advanced Protection Techniques
- Use read-only root filesystems
- Implement mandatory access controls
- Create separate partitions for system and user data
- Use virtualization for testing risky operations
